Capital One and Discover: A Major Shift in the Banking Landscape

In a move that promises to redefine the U.S. financial scene, Capital One Financial Corp (COF.N) has received the green light from the DOJ for its $35 billion acquisition of Discover Financial Services (DFS.N). This landmark deal was reported by *The New York Times* and signals potential major shifts in the banking and credit card industry.

Strategic Implications of the Acquisition

This acquisition will transform Capital One into the largest issuer of American credit card balances, creating a powerhouse with the sixth-largest asset base. Furthermore, it positions Capital One to control Discover’s payment network, marking it as the fourth major player in this crucial market. Such consolidation of financial powers highlights a trend towards fewer, more substantial entities managing a significant share of financial activities in the U.S.

The Regulatory Framework and Global Trends

Though the DOJ has cleared the acquisition, the deal still awaits scrutiny from state attorneys general in New York and California, with key concerns around consumer welfare, especially for underserved communities. This hesitation underscores the intricate balance of regulatory approval processes that can affect financial mergers.
